Factors Affecting Cost
- Size of Enlargement: Larger slabs require more materials and labor, increasing the overall cost.
- Material Quality: Higher-grade materials, such as reinforced concrete, will cost more than standard options.
- Labor Rates: Local labor costs in Wausau, WI can vary, influencing the total expenditure.
- Site Preparation: Additional costs may incur if the site requires extensive preparation, such as grading or excavation.
- Permits and Inspections: Fees for necessary permits and inspections can add to the total cost.
- Complexity of Design: More intricate designs or custom features will typically increase the cost.
- Weather Conditions: Seasonal weather in Wausau, WI can affect construction timelines and costs.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(Wausau, WI) |
---|---|
Basic Concrete Slab | $4 - $8 per sq. ft. |
Reinforced Concrete Slab | $9 - $14 per sq. ft. |
Site Preparation | $1,000 - $3,000 |
Excavation | $50 - $200 per cubic yard |
Permits and Inspections | $200 - $800 |
Concrete Pumping | $550 - $1,200 |
Finishing and Sealing | $2 - $4 per sq. ft. |
